On a 1987 Jaguar XJ6, the stopcock or release valve to drain the antifreeze is typically located at the bottom of the radiator. You can find it on the driver's side, often near the lower radiator hose. To drain the coolant, simply open this valve, allowing the antifreeze to flow into a suitable container for disposal. Always ensure the engine is cool before attempting to drain the coolant to avoid burns or injury.

1) Take the cap off the radiator.2) Look for a stopcock at the bottom of the radiator. Open it. The coolant will drain out.3) Close the drain.4) Fill the radiator as full as you can.5) Replace the radiator cap.6) Start the motor7) Top-off the resevior as needed. The system will drain the resevior as the motor refills.Don't leave the system dry or the gasgets and rubber seals will dry up and go bad. You do _not_ want that.

To change the antifreeze on a Peugeot 406, start by ensuring the engine is cool and then open the radiator cap. Place a container beneath the radiator, remove the drain plug, and let the old antifreeze drain out completely. Flush the system with water if desired, then close the drain plug and refill the radiator with a suitable mix of antifreeze and water, ensuring to bleed any air from the system by running the engine with the heater on until it reaches operating temperature. Finally, check for leaks and ensure the coolant level is correct.

To drain the antifreeze from a 1992 Isuzu Pickup truck, start by ensuring the engine is cool and then locate the radiator drain plug at the bottom of the radiator. Place a drain pan underneath, open the drain plug, and allow the old antifreeze to completely drain out. Additionally, you can remove the lower radiator hose for a more thorough drainage. Once drained, replace the drain plug or hose and refill with fresh antifreeze.
